Pros & Limitations

Editorial assessment

Leapsome

Pros

  • European-first design with native GDPR compliance and multilingual support across DACH and Western European markets: Leapsome was built around European labour law and compliance from inception, materially better for German, French, Spanish, and Italian markets than US-first competitors retrofitting European requirements.
  • 19 G2-verified integrations across HRIS, identity, productivity, and ATS tools: Workday HCM, HiBob, Personio, BambooHR, Okta, Slack, Teams, Ashby, and Teamtailor all have verified native connections, and the modular approach lets organisations adopt one or two modules before expanding without committing to a full platform migration.
  • Development Coach AI agent addresses a genuine category gap: turning 1:1 conversations and performance discussions into structured growth opportunities is more explicitly supported in Leapsome than in horizontal HR tools, giving managers a dedicated AI coaching layer that Lattice and BambooHR do not currently match.

Limitations

  • No public pricing and annual contract minimum: the custom-quote model with a one-year minimum contract requires a sales cycle before any cost visibility, creating evaluation friction versus Lattice (public pricing from $4/seat) and BambooHR, particularly for smaller organisations evaluating quickly.
  • Smaller US brand presence and thinner US-specific integrations: Leapsome's European focus means less traction with US enterprise buyers, a smaller US partner ecosystem, and thinner coverage of US-specific payroll and benefits tools versus Lattice or Workday.
  • Full modular deployments require sustained change management: HRIS migration plus multiple performance, engagement, and learning modules typically run 4 to 12 weeks with phased rollout, longer than single-module alternatives and requiring HR leadership commitment beyond initial technology configuration.

GoodTime

Pros

  • Cori AI agent orchestrates multi-stakeholder interview scheduling end to end autonomously 24/7: panel availability alignment across interviewers, hiring managers, recruiters, and candidates runs without manual coordination, eliminating the scheduling bottleneck that limits enterprise hiring velocity.
  • 18 verified integrations spanning 6 ATS systems, 3 HRIS platforms, interview tools, SSO, and collaboration tools: the broadest confirmed integration footprint of any interview scheduling platform in this audit, with all integrations included across plans at no extra cost.
  • G2 independently rates GoodTime as having the best ROI for enterprise hiring teams in the interview scheduling category: an externally validated ROI claim provides stronger procurement justification than self-reported outcome metrics from vendor marketing.

Limitations

  • Custom enterprise pricing with no public rates and candidate-volume-based billing model: all pricing requires a custom proposal via sales contact, which disqualifies GoodTime for organisations with procurement requirements that mandate upfront pricing comparison before vendor engagement.
  • Purpose-built for interview scheduling and coordination rather than full-cycle recruiting: GoodTime requires an existing ATS for hiring workflow management, making it an additive investment on top of Greenhouse, Lever, or Workday rather than a replacement, which increases total HR tech spend.
  • Interview coordination depth requires sustained adoption across the full hiring team to deliver best outcomes: recruiters, hiring managers, and interviewers all need to operate within GoodTime consistently, requiring change management investment beyond technology deployment alone.
